Summary: The Engineering Project Manager role requires an experienced professional with security clearance to lead complex engineering projects in the aerospace and defence sector. The position involves coordinating multi-disciplinary teams to ensure high-quality project delivery while managing budgets, schedules, and stakeholder communication. The role is based in Luton and includes travel within the UK and abroad. This is a 12-month contract position with a focus on driving engineering performance and compliance with regulatory and contractual requirements.
Key Responsibilities:
- Lead and coordinate engineering activities across multiple disciplines and teams
- Define, structure, and manage engineering work packages and Work Breakdown Structures (WBS)
- Develop and maintain engineering plans, schedules, and resource forecasts
- Monitor technical progress, budgets, risks, and delivery milestones
- Establish and track engineering KPIs to drive performance and continuous improvement
- Ensure engineering outputs meet customer, regulatory, contractual, and company requirements
- Manage configuration control and change management processes
- Coordinate engineering activities from concept and development through integration and delivery
- Build strong working relationships with internal stakeholders, customers, and suppliers
- Identify, assess, and mitigate technical and programme risks
- Provide clear leadership, direction, and expectations to engineering teams
